When you guys make your custom down pipe, did you incorporate a flex section for engine movement? If so where did you place it on your dp? I figure placing the flex section at the bottom would be best.Also, where can I get one? Thanks-WA

I did. Usually the bottom is the only place where the flex section will fit, but depending on the size of your pipe you may be able to get it in the middle there near the steering shaft.

the closer to the turbo the "safer", since it will limit/absorb the most movement.

It won't destroy itself, a flex section is made for specifically that reason: to allow flex and movement in the system.

If it fits, you can put it there, there's plenty of guys who have. It will disrupt air flow tho, but to what amount, I'm not sure, probably minimal.
